The Snapdragon 8 Elite chip, featuring the Oryon CPU will be announced by Qualcomm on October 22 during the Snapdragon Summit which is going to take place from October 21 through to October. It was initially believed to be called the Snapdragon 8 Gen 4; however, it is now reported to wear the new name of Snapdragon 8 Elite.

Initial reports claim that the Snapdragon 8 Elite will offer two peaks clocked at 4.0 GHz and six others running at 2.8 GHz. Benchmark leaks suggest a 35% improvement in single-core performance and a 30% boost in multi-core performance compared to the 8 Gen 3, and it will be built using TSMC’s 3nm process.
This chip is expected to power several upcoming devices, including the Xiaomi 15 series, OnePlus 13, and Realme GT 7 Pro, among others. One of the key highlights of this new chip is the Oryon CPU, which promises significant performance enhancements.
